Output c5c7053effb13abd5a50e784e0095bcb091b364f29e4ff14e57ce9ccb5fb133d:1

value
25278378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66883b894f81b973b46ad6c8a3103592bbe5786f OP_EQUAL
address
MHFJMbqHUxBXPKFsxhHBdTQLBngF5Fkksz
transaction
c5c7053effb13abd5a50e784e0095bcb091b364f29e4ff14e57ce9ccb5fb133d
spent
true